Hello! I've looked and haven't found anything like this, so I thought I'd give it a shot on the boards. I was thinking, since mothers cannot be transferred, traded, or killed without their cubs going along, maybe you could assign the cubs to a foster mother? Another mother who is nursing cubs and in the same pride. After all, thats what normal lion prides would do if the mother died and they wanted the cubs to live, right? They would then go on a foster cooldown/ could not be reassigned a new mother until rollover. There would have to be rules though. For example, the mother will be only able to nurse cubs for 5 days since her cubs were born. The cubs who are too young would need a new mother at rollover. If a new mother is not found by them, the cub would die because the foster mother would not have the milk for them. Therefore, if you assigned a 1 month old to a mother with 2 month old cubs, the cub would need a new mother at 4 months. Another limit would be the amount of cubs the mother can manage to nurse. 5, maybe, including her own? If she has 5 or more cubs she will not be eligible for fostering. Foster cubs could also provide as a mood boost to mothers who had their cubs killed or die. They would not serve as brood mothers, who would remain a totally different idea. This would be useful if you wanted to kill, sell, or chase a mother but not her cubs/ only certain ones, and a few other scenarios. Ideas/opinions? |
